Output 3cb5964f0a2e3a420724795356f4b0f16134440d1ce2429949c357b1d32ff3f2:0

value
28465400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0835ab933ee46f38d0d6a0bc001699dc59918721 OP_EQUAL
address
M8eZw35zJEvwKmfd3i27zrFJBz8kMVYQCc
transaction
3cb5964f0a2e3a420724795356f4b0f16134440d1ce2429949c357b1d32ff3f2
spent
true